Part Overview

DXTP22040CFGQ-7 from Diodes Incorporated is a PNP bipolar junction transistor (BJT) designed for automotive applications. It features a maximum collector current of 2 A, voltage collector-emitter breakdown of 40 V, and is housed in a surface-mount PowerDI3333-8 (SWP) Type UX package with wettable flanks. The product status is "Active," and it includes automotive qualification (AEC-Q101) and ROHS3 compliance. Key Parameters

Parameter DXTP22040CFGQ-7 Value
Transistor Type PNP
Current - Collector (Ic) (Max) 2 A
Voltage - Collector Emitter Breakdown (Max) 40 V
Vce Saturation (Max) @ Ib, Ic 600mV @ 300mA, 3A
Current - Collector Cutoff (Max) 20nA
DC Current Gain (hFE) (Min) @ Ic, Vce 200 @ 500mA, 2V
Power - Max 1.07 W
Frequency - Transition 120MHz
Operating Temperature -55°C ~ 175°C (TJ)
Grade Automotive
Qualification AEC-Q101
Mounting Type Surface Mount, Wettable Flank
Package / Case 8-PowerVDFN
Supplier Device Package PowerDI3333-8 (SWP) Type UX
RoHS Status ROHS3 Compliant
Moisture Sensitivity Level (MSL) 1 (Unlimited)
REACH Status REACH Unaffected
ECCN EAR99
HTSUS 8541.29.0075
